What Makes Long-Distance Movers Different From Local Movers?
Local and long-distance moving companies differ in a few ways. Local movers usually only work within a certain geographic area. They'll usually charge an exorbitant rate to work outside that radius if they’re willing to at all.
When it comes to pricing, long-distance moving companies usually charge based on the weight of your belongings, while local movers usually charge based on the time required for your move. Certain moving companies may use a mix of time and weight when setting their prices, so make sure to discuss pricing with your chosen provider.
When faced with a long-distance move, it's important to weigh the benefits of hiring long-distance versus local moving companies. While local movers may have a better grasp of your specific area and potentially offer less expensive rates, the expertise that long-distance movers have in taking on interstate moves is invaluable. Choosing a long-distance moving company for an interstate move gives you the benefit of the necessary knowledge and experience to handle the logistics and legal requirements, while also saving you time and headaches.

How To Choose a Long-Distance Mover in Moon
Picking the right long-distance mover is important, and the choices can feel overwhelming. To help you navigate the process of choosing a licensed and trustworthy long-distance mover in Moon, we've collected some guidance below.
- Ask about insurance: Interstate moving companies are required by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) to offer two types of insurance coverage to their clients: Full Value Protection and Released Value Protection. You can ask about these or similar options for long-distance moves that don't cross state lines. To better protect your possessions during the move, we suggest purchasing your own moving insurance on top of the coverage provided by your moving company. We provide more information on long-distance moving insurance options below.
- Assess qualifications: Interstate moving companies must be registered with the FMCSA and must have a USDOT number. This registration gives you peace of mind that a reputable company is taking care of your move. The FMCSA publishes movers’ complaint histories on its website and enforces rules such as requiring movers to give clients a written price quote.
- Compare costs: Contact several long-distance moving providers in Moon several months before your move and request detailed quotes. Make sure these estimates include costs for the actual move, insurance coverage, and any other services you think you might need.
- Look at financing options: Many movers offer financing plans to help you afford your move. You may be able to get a moving or relocation loan to help with expenses. Talk with your moving company about financing plans or relocation loans if you need financial help with your move. Researching several loans allows you to find the one with the best rates and lowest fees.
- Read reviews: Look at Better Business Bureau (BBB) and similar online review sites to find out what previous clients have said about certain long-distance movers. Also, ask for recommendations from your neighbors and family.
- Think about timing: Because summer is the most popular season to move in, it can be challenging and more expensive to book a moving company. Moon also has a lot of college students living in the area, so June and August may be particularly busy because of students moving.
- Watch out for red flags: Be cautious of movers that give you “too good to be true” prices or nonbinding estimates. Legitimate moving companies generally shouldn't demand your complete payment before the move. Avoid movers with a history of poor reviews or BBB complaints. The FMCSA describes mover rights and responsibilities of which you should be aware.

Moving Insurance for Long-Distance Moves
For long-distance moves, moving insurance is critical since it'll protect you if any of your belongings are lost or damaged.
The FMCSA requires all interstate movers to offer two insurance options. Full Value Protection requires movers to repair, replace, or provide a cash reimbursement for any possessions lost or damaged while moving. This policy may not apply to certain belongings that are extremely valuable (typically those valued at over $100 per pound), for some moving companies. While Full Value Protection is pricier, it offers more comprehensive coverage. While Released Value Protection is offered at no additional cost, it has reduced coverage. If you choose this plan, your moving company will compensate you up to 60 cents per pound for possessions that are damaged or lost.
If you keep your same homeowners insurance or renters insurance policy when you move, it may cover some of your belongings during your move. While this typically doesn't apply to long-distance moves, it might be a good idea to check your policy.
Frequently Asked Questions about Long Distance Moving in Moon
Movers commonly define long-distance as a move more than 400 miles. However, we have used moving data from any move over 250 miles, to incorporate a wider range of non-local move scenarios.
It’s essential to pick a moving company that specializes in long-distance moves because these professionals have the knowledge and experience to perform a challenging long-distance move safely and efficiently. Long-distance moving companies also often offer the correct insurance options to safeguard your possessions during the long journey.
Some long-distance movers can move your car too. Be sure to ask your movers if they can perform this service.
Not all movers have the knowledge and equipment to move heavy, fragile items like pianos. Check moving companies' websites to see if they include this service, or call and ask. If not, you may want to move your piano yourself.
Full-service and self-service movers differ in services and cost. Full-service moving companies will help with loading and unloading as well as moving, while self-service movers only drive your belongings once loaded. Because of this, full-service moving companies tend to be pricier than self-service.
One of the simplest ways to save money on a long-distance move is by decluttering before the move. You can cut costs by limiting the number of possessions you're taking with you, as most long-distance moving companies charge according to weight. Scheduling your move for the winter off-season and getting a moving company farther ahead of time can lower rates. Self-service movers, which tend to be more affordable than full-service movers, are another option to consider.
